Output e421dee94527072575d85576dc203bf07ae5a5ce7f7bd4dd67f631308a61a0e4:0

value
732725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3280884452063e63cf29adbb6b55d1cd33b6c62f OP_EQUAL
address
36J3giTGGL8rXswUYRkmijCyAYTfsPpMty
transaction
e421dee94527072575d85576dc203bf07ae5a5ce7f7bd4dd67f631308a61a0e4
confirmations
250371
spent
true